Product Description

– Glycochenodeoxycholic Acid (Lithocholylglycine) is a glycine conjugate of lithocholic acid, a bile acid. It is increased in livers of mice that are fed diets supplemented with ursadeoxycholic acid. Glycolithocholic acid levels are decreased in lean mice treated with obestatin. Serum glycolithocholic acid levels increase with age in children.
